
GoFrame+Vue+Element打造前后端分离权限管理系统
下载需积分: 50 | 3.94MB |
更新于2024-11-23
| 147 浏览量 | 举报
收藏
知识点:
1. Vue.js:Vue.js 是一款流行的 JavaScript 框架,用于构建用户界面和单页应用程序。Vue 的核心库只关注视图层,它不仅易于上手,而且可以通过其生态系统中的各种库和工具进行扩展,如 Vuex 和 Vue Router。在本资源中,Vue.js 被用作构建前端用户界面的基础。
2. GoFrame:GoFrame 是一个基于 Go 语言的高性能、模块化、企业级应用开发框架。它为开发者提供了大量的模块和服务,如数据库操作、缓存处理、消息队列、定时任务等。GoFrame 旨在简化企业级应用开发的复杂性,并提高开发效率。在该资源中,GoFrame 作为后端服务的开发框架,承担了权限管理系统的后端逻辑处理。
3. Element UI:Element 是一个基于 Vue 2.0 的桌面端组件库,提供了配套的一系列高质量组件,用于快速开发 Web 应用程序的界面。Element UI 的设计遵循简洁、高效的原则,使得开发者可以快速搭建美观、统一的界面布局。在本资源中,Element UI 被用于构建前后端分离的后台管理系统的用户界面。
4. 前后端分离架构:前后端分离是一种现代 Web 应用开发架构,其核心思想是前端页面的展示逻辑与后端服务器的数据逻辑分离。前端通常使用 JavaScript、HTML 和 CSS 技术构建,并通过 Ajax 等技术与后端 API 交互。这种架构能够提高开发效率,使得前后端开发可以并行进行,并且有利于系统的维护和扩展。本资源正是基于这样的架构设计和实现。
5. 权限管理:权限管理是后台管理系统的重要组成部分,用于控制不同用户对于系统资源的访问权限。权限管理通常涉及到用户身份验证、角色分配、权限控制列表(ACL)、资源授权等功能。在本资源中,权限管理系统被实现为一个可配置、可扩展的模块,确保了系统的安全性和灵活性。
6. 压缩包文件结构:由于提供的信息中压缩包文件名称与标题相同,我们可以推断该压缩包包含了前后端分离权限管理系统的所有相关文件。这可能包括前端源代码、后端服务代码、配置文件、数据库迁移脚本、依赖管理文件等。
7. 文件列表缺失详细信息:由于压缩包实际的文件列表没有提供,我们无法具体分析其中包含的文件及其作用。但通常这类项目包含的内容可能包括:前端目录结构、Vue 组件、路由配置、状态管理配置、后端 API 接口定义、数据库模型定义、Go 语言后端代码、测试用例、开发和部署脚本等。
综合以上知识点,我们可以看出这个资源是一个完整的前后端分离的后台管理系统项目,使用了流行的前端框架 Vue.js 和 Element UI 以及高效的企业级后端框架 GoFrame。它采用了前后端分离架构来构建,并包含了权限管理系统作为核心功能。这样的项目适用于需要构建高效、可维护的管理系统的企业环境。
相关推荐










Mopes__
- 粉丝: 3004
最新资源
- ASP.NET购物车功能实现与存储过程应用示例
- 基于VS2005的C#火车订票系统开发分享
- TMC32054序列芯片上的DSP语音录放实验
- Ajax实现省市区联动下拉选择框教程
- C#计算器Windows程序源码解析与应用
- Java加密组件详解:掌握DES、RSA、SHA算法
- 智力小游戏:青蛙位置互换挑战
- Windows Mobile 5.0平台GPS应用开发教程
- 矮人DOS工具箱4.2正式版发布:纯DOS支持与启动密码功能
- ARM2410上UCOS-II操作系统移植详解
- 计算机硬件接口速查手册 - 快速识别引脚定义
- InterBase 7.5.1汉化版发布:数据库管理系统新选择
- DELPHI编程:创建可调范围乘法表实例
- PHP邮件发送类:轻松实现SMTP邮件发送功能
- 全面的求职文档资源包,简历与求职信下载
- 基于JSP开发的学生选课系统设计与实现
- C#实现汉字转拼音功能的源码解析
- 2023 ACCP S1九月毕业笔试题解析
- SQL Server 2000 JDBC包:JSP开发必备组件
- C#开发的QQ软件实现及其在Visual Studio中的应用
- Struts入门代码实例分享:三步学会Struts开发
- VB与SQL Server打造高效学生管理系统
- 《C语言大学使用教程》更新及勘误信息汇总
- FastReport v4.2 控件包的源码与实例解析